I currently have a 125g reef that has CC - its been set up for over a year. At the time that I set it up, I was given bad advice and its not really set up correctly!! I have purchased Play Sand & Live Sand, next to remove all rocks, (all soft corals) & fish - clean up the mess - throw away the underground filtration system, and place the new sand in. I figure that this is going to be a mess, so I purchased a 55g w/stand and set it up next to the 125. I plan on filling it with water from the 125, place my softcorals & my buddies in this tank, while I clean up the 125g (maybe for a few days) - The REAL advice that I need is after all is done, I was thinking of making the 55g into a sump for the 125!!! I have so far purchased an overflow box and a over the side kit ( so that I won't have to drill holes) Here's where I get lost ....... I have a skimmer, UV, to move onto this tank, I now have 2 Emperor 400's, I was thinking of keeping one on the 125 and maybe one on the sump?? I would also assume (Ha Ha) that I will need 2 exact power heads for the flow out & the return flow - As you can tell, I'm a little confused!!!!
 
you won't need a power head for the flow out, the ph for the return flow will overflow the tank so that the water will go into the overflow unit to go into your sump
just make sure that the return flow power head's gph is not higher than the prefilter's gph rating
you really won't need the HO filters anymore
just get an extra PH (small one) to place in stagnant areas
you can use the 55 as a sump and a refugium to save some money
if you have a skimmer that you can put into the sump, go ahead, i have a red sea berlin in mine right now
